An even-lane duplicate of a register operand matched the movddup
pattern, whose memory-only operand forced the register to be spilled
to the stack and reloaded.  List the unpcklpd patterns before the
movddup patterns so a register interleave selects vunpcklpd, while a
genuine memory load still folds into vmovddup.
